[BACK]Return to ar.c CVS log [TXT][DIR] Up to [local] / src / usr.bin / ar

Diff for /src/usr.bin/ar/Attic/ar.c between version 1.3 and 1.4

version 1.3, 1997/01/15 23:42:11 version 1.4, 1997/08/19 07:22:08
Line 101 
Line 101 
                 argv[1] = p;                  argv[1] = p;
         }          }
   
         while ((c = getopt(argc, argv, "abcdilmopqrTtuvx")) != -1) {          while ((c = getopt(argc, argv, "abcCdilmopqrTtuvx")) != -1) {
                 switch(c) {                  switch(c) {
                 case 'a':                  case 'a':
                         options |= AR_A;                          options |= AR_A;
Line 113 
Line 113 
                 case 'c':                  case 'c':
                         options |= AR_C;                          options |= AR_C;
                         break;                          break;
                   case 'C':
                           options |= AR_CC;
                           break;
                 case 'd':                  case 'd':
                         options |= AR_D;                          options |= AR_D;
                         fcall = delete;                          fcall = delete;
Line 201 
Line 204 
         if (options & AR_T && options & ~(AR_T|AR_TR|AR_V))          if (options & AR_T && options & ~(AR_T|AR_TR|AR_V))
                 badoptions("-t");                  badoptions("-t");
         /* -x only valid with -ouTv. */          /* -x only valid with -ouTv. */
         if (options & AR_X && options & ~(AR_O|AR_U|AR_TR|AR_V|AR_X))          if (options & AR_X && options & ~(AR_O|AR_U|AR_TR|AR_V|AR_X|AR_CC))
                 badoptions("-x");                  badoptions("-x");
   
         if (!(archive = *argv++)) {          if (!(archive = *argv++)) {

Legend:
Removed from v.1.3  
changed lines
  Added in v.1.4